This kind of thing has been happening for a long long time...even before the guy thought up UPS......a long, long time ago, I was a soldier in the British Army of the Rhine Based at Lippstadt near Bielefeld in North Rhine Westphalia, West Germany....I wanted a licence to play with the bigger trucks, and they gave me one. One of my first assignments driving one of these trucks was to take the Boxes of some guys who were moving to another base/country to the shipping place at Bielefeld. We loaded the boxes carefully....'Fragile this way up' we strapped them down carefully and made sure we treated them with respect.....but when we got to the shipping place the local labour guys jumped up onto the truck and started kicking and throwing the boxes off the back....we reported it when we got back to base, but they just said "yes they always do that" make sure you pack your boxes with a lot of padding inside and nothing breakable.....good advice that I always remembered through my 15 years of service around the world.
